Analysis

In 2024, number of deaths ages 5-9 years, female in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of stood at 267. That is the lowest value across all 35 years on record.

The figure is down 4.3% on the previous year and down 20.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, number of deaths ages 5-9 years, female in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of peaked at 441 in 1990 and was at its lowest, 267, in 2024.

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of ranks 65th of 197 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 35 years of available data.

Number of deaths ages 5-9 years, female in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of, year by year

Annual values for Number of deaths ages 5-9 years, female in Venezuela, Bolivarian Republic of, 1990 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1990 441
1991 434 -1.6%
1992 429 -1.2%
1993 425 -0.9%
1994 422 -0.7%
1995 419 -0.7%
1996 415 -1.0%
1997 411 -1.0%
1998 408 -0.7%
1999 407 -0.2%
2000 408 +0.2%
2001 411 +0.7%
2002 413 +0.5%
2003 414 +0.2%
2004 411 -0.7%
2005 406 -1.2%
2006 399 -1.7%
2007 391 -2.0%
2008 381 -2.6%
2009 369 -3.1%
2010 358 -3.0%
2011 350 -2.2%
2012 343 -2.0%
2013 339 -1.2%
2014 336 -0.9%
2015 334 -0.6%
2016 332 -0.6%
2017 385 +16.0%
2018 379 -1.6%
2019 314 -17.2%
2020 305 -2.9%
2021 298 -2.3%
2022 290 -2.7%
2023 279 -3.8%
2024 267 -4.3%
